Transaction 59984dc69807a434708451fbf7e77d1f4d6dfcd488fb6a210b9436cd0080614d

1 Input
2 Outputs
  • 59984dc69807a434708451fbf7e77d1f4d6dfcd488fb6a210b9436cd0080614d:0
  • value  455747
    address  3HHjQLVH42YJKQaXaT2oBehC7CXrFoiwv3
  • 59984dc69807a434708451fbf7e77d1f4d6dfcd488fb6a210b9436cd0080614d:1
  • value  1935704389
    address  33VEFkhmESUd4HhypnaXSeLKaaW976A1iR